Abstract :
The measurements of direct photons in View the MathML source for p+p and Au+Au collisions have been made through the virtual photon method at PHENIX. The fraction of the direct γ∗ component to the inclusive e+e− yield is determined by a shape analysis using the e+e− mass spectra in View the MathML source for View the MathML source. The real direct photon spectra in p+p and Au+Au collisions are obtained from the virtual direct photon fractions, and a significant excess over a binary-scaled p+p result is seen in Au+Au collisions. Hydrodynamical models which reproduce the Au+Au result indicate the initial temperature of the matter is higher than the critical temperature of QGP. The d+Au data taken in 2008 are promising to evaluate the contribution of the nuclear effects due to its large statistics.
